Omschrijving
Facilities and services offered include a restaurant, bar, pool, elevator, room service (limited hours), and Wi-Fi access.
Rooms are featured with air conditioning, bathroom, shower, mini fridge, coffee/tea maker, satellite/cable TV, phone, hairdryer, and a balcony/terrace.
Address: Calle Tabaiba, 5, Los Gigantes, Santiago del Teide, Santa Cruz de Tenerife 38683 Spain